### 2.2 Low Dropout Voltage
One of the significant features of this product series is its low dropout voltage. Dropout voltage is the minimum difference between the input voltage and the output voltage required for the regulator to maintain a stable output. The MIC5235 - 5.0YM5 TR has a low dropout characteristic, which means it can operate efficiently even when the input voltage is only slightly higher than the output voltage. This is particularly useful in battery - powered applications, where the battery voltage gradually decreases over time. With a low dropout regulator, the system can continue to function properly for a longer period as the battery discharges.

### 2.3 Low Quiescent Current
Quiescent current refers to the current consumed by the regulator when there is no load connected. The MIC5235 - 5.0YM5 TR has a low quiescent current, which helps to conserve power in standby or low - power modes. In battery - operated devices, minimizing the quiescent current is essential to extend the battery life. For instance, in portable medical devices or wireless sensors that spend most of their time in a low - power state, the low quiescent current of this regulator can significantly reduce the overall power consumption.

### 2.4 Thermal Shutdown and Current Limiting
To ensure the safety and reliability of the regulator and the connected circuits, the MIC5235 - 5.0YM5 TR is equipped with thermal shutdown and current - limiting features. Thermal shutdown protects the device from overheating by automatically shutting down the regulator when the temperature exceeds a certain threshold. Current limiting, on the other hand, prevents excessive current from flowing through the regulator, which could damage the device or other components in the circuit. These protection mechanisms enhance the robustness of the product and make it suitable for use in various harsh environments.
